The Quick Take
- Canada's federal government introduced a 'mega deduction' tax write-off to accelerate business investment in key sectors.
- Analysts have identified specific TSX-listed companies positioned to benefit from the accelerated capital cost allowance incentive.
- The policy targets sectors requiring large capital outlays, including manufacturing, mining, and clean energy transition infrastructure.
Ottawa's 'mega deduction' represents a targeted fiscal intervention aimed at closing Canada's persistent business investment gap relative to the United States, where the Inflation Reduction Act has redirected capital at scale into domestic manufacturing and clean energy. By offering accelerated tax write-offs on qualifying capital expenditures, the policy effectively lowers the cost of capital for TSX-listed industrials, utilities, and natural resource companies that require long-cycle investment planning. The timing aligns with the Bank of Canada's rate-easing cycle, creating a compounding incentive for corporate balance sheet deployment that had been parked awaiting clearer fiscal direction.
The beneficiary sectors โ manufacturing, mining, and clean energy infrastructure โ command significant index weight on the TSX, making analyst identification of 'mega deduction' beneficiaries a potential catalyst for sector rotation within Canadian equities. Investors anticipating capital expenditure upgrades and earnings revisions for qualifying companies will likely pre-position ahead of company-level guidance updates in Q3 earnings calls. The policy also carries competitive implications: sectors receiving preferential tax treatment gain a structural cost advantage over US-listed peers that lack equivalent write-offs for equivalent investment programs.
The key metric to watch is Canada's Q3 2026 business investment data, where any uptick in corporate capital spending would validate the policy's transmission effectiveness. Watch TSX sector ETFs โ XEG for energy, XMA for materials โ for unusual inflows following analyst buy revisions on mega-deduction beneficiaries. The macro variable is the Bank of Canada's rate path: accelerated rate cuts would amplify the policy's cost-of-capital benefit, while any rate reversal would partially offset the tax incentive advantage and slow investment decision timelines.
